The Diana Jones Award is an annual award created to publicly acknowledge excellence in gaming. The award was first made for the year 2000, and the first award ceremony was on August 4, 2001.
Anyone can make a nomination for the Diana Jones Award, whether it’s a product, a person, a company, an event, a group, a trend or anything else connected with hobby gaming. Nominations should be emailed to the Diana Jones Committee at the email address below, and are restricted to one per person. The only criterion is that the nominee must have first appeared or first risen to prominence in the previous calendar year.
Nominations are collated, considered and voted on by the Committee, resulting in a shortlist of 3-5 names, which is released to the public in March of each year. After further discussion, consideration and another round of voting, a winner is decided, to be announced in August each year.
Nominations open 1st January
Nominations close 28th February
Shortlist announced Second week of March, usually on the Monday of the GAMA Trade Show
Winner announced First week of August, usually on the Wednesday preceding Gen Con Indianapolis.
